王者数据库是什么东西
-
王者数据库是指用于存储和管理王者荣耀游戏数据的系统。它是一个包含大量游戏相关信息的集合,包括英雄角色的属性、技能、装备、皮肤等数据,以及游戏中的地图、游戏模式、排名系统等信息。
以下是关于王者数据库的一些要点:
-
数据存储:王者数据库用于存储玩家的游戏数据,包括玩家的账号信息、英雄的等级、经验、战绩等。数据库通过结构化的方式存储数据,以便于快速检索和查询。
-
数据管理:王者数据库负责管理游戏中的各种数据。它可以根据游戏规则自动更新玩家的战绩数据,如胜率、击杀数、死亡数等。同时,数据库还可以管理英雄的技能和属性数据,确保游戏的平衡性和公平性。
-
数据分析:王者数据库可以进行数据分析,以帮助游戏开发者了解游戏的玩家行为和趋势。通过分析玩家的游戏数据,开发者可以了解哪些英雄最受欢迎,哪些地图和模式最受欢迎,从而做出相应的调整和改进。
-
数据备份和恢复:王者数据库会定期进行数据备份,以确保数据的安全性和可靠性。在服务器故障或其他意外情况下,数据库可以通过备份数据来恢复游戏数据,以减少数据丢失和玩家损失。
-
数据更新:随着游戏版本的更新,王者数据库也需要进行相应的更新。开发者会根据游戏的需求和变化,更新数据库中的英雄数据、技能数据、装备数据等,以保持游戏的新鲜和多样化。
总之,王者数据库是一个重要的游戏系统,用于存储、管理和分析王者荣耀游戏中的各种数据。它不仅为玩家提供了良好的游戏体验,还为游戏开发者提供了宝贵的数据分析和改进的机会。
1年前 -
-
王者数据库是一个针对王者荣耀游戏的数据库系统。它包含了大量关于游戏的数据,包括英雄、技能、装备、皮肤、战绩等信息。玩家可以通过查询王者数据库来获取游戏中各种数据的详细信息。
王者数据库的作用主要有以下几点:
-
提供游戏资料:王者数据库可以提供关于游戏中英雄的详细资料,包括英雄的技能介绍、属性、成长曲线等。玩家可以通过查询数据库来了解每个英雄的特点和技能组合,从而更好地进行游戏。
-
辅助英雄选择:在王者荣耀中,英雄的选择对于游戏的胜负起着至关重要的作用。王者数据库可以提供英雄的胜率、出场率等数据,帮助玩家了解当前版本中哪些英雄较为强势,从而在选择英雄时做出更明智的决策。
-
分析战绩:王者数据库可以记录玩家的战绩信息,包括胜率、KDA等数据。通过查询数据库,玩家可以了解自己在游戏中的表现,找到自己的不足之处并进行改进。
-
掌握游戏动态:王者数据库还可以提供游戏的最新动态和更新信息,包括英雄的调整、新版本的上线等。玩家可以通过查询数据库及时了解游戏的变化,从而更好地适应游戏的发展。
总之,王者数据库是一个为玩家提供游戏资料、辅助英雄选择、分析战绩和掌握游戏动态的工具。它可以帮助玩家更好地理解游戏,提升自己的游戏水平。
1年前 -
-
王者数据库是指《王者荣耀》这款游戏中的数据存储和管理系统。在游戏中,所有的游戏数据都需要被存储和管理,包括玩家的账户信息、角色属性、装备、技能、战绩等等。这些数据需要在不同的场景中被读取和修改,同时还需要进行数据的备份、恢复和同步。
王者数据库的设计和实现是游戏开发的重要组成部分,它需要支持高并发的读写操作,同时保证数据的一致性和可靠性。下面将从方法、操作流程等方面讲解王者数据库的具体内容。
一、数据库的设计方法
王者数据库的设计需要考虑以下几个方面:- 数据模型设计:根据游戏的需求,设计出合适的数据模型,包括实体表、关系表、属性表等。数据模型应该能够清晰地表达游戏中的各种关联关系和业务逻辑。
- 数据库引擎选择:根据游戏的需求和数据规模,选择合适的数据库引擎,如MySQL、Oracle、MongoDB等。不同的数据库引擎有不同的特点和性能优劣,需要根据实际情况进行选择。
- 数据库架构设计:根据游戏的并发量和数据规模,设计出合适的数据库架构,包括主从复制、分片等。数据库架构的设计需要考虑性能、可扩展性和容灾性等因素。
- 数据库优化:通过索引、分区、缓存等技术手段,优化数据库的读写性能。数据库优化是一个持续的过程,需要根据实际情况进行调整和优化。
二、王者数据库的操作流程
王者数据库的操作流程包括数据的读取、修改、备份和同步等。下面将分别介绍这些操作的流程:-
数据读取:玩家在游戏中需要读取各种数据,如角色属性、装备信息等。读取数据的流程如下:
- 玩家发送读取请求到服务器;
- 服务器根据请求的内容,在数据库中查询相应的数据;
- 服务器将查询结果返回给玩家。
-
数据修改:玩家在游戏中进行各种操作,如升级角色、购买装备等,这些操作会修改数据库中的数据。数据修改的流程如下:
- 玩家发送修改请求到服务器;
- 服务器根据请求的内容,对数据库中的数据进行修改;
- 服务器将修改结果返回给玩家。
-
数据备份:为了保证数据的安全性,王者数据库需要定期进行数据备份。数据备份的流程如下:
- 定时任务或手动触发备份操作;
- 将数据库中的数据导出到备份文件中;
- 将备份文件存储到安全的存储介质中,如硬盘、云存储等。
-
数据同步:在分布式架构中,王者数据库需要进行数据的同步,保证不同节点之间的数据一致性。数据同步的流程如下:
- 主节点将修改操作记录到日志中;
- 从节点定期读取主节点的日志,并根据日志内容进行数据的修改;
- 从节点将修改结果返回给主节点确认,确认后将数据同步完成。
总结:
王者数据库是《王者荣耀》游戏中的数据存储和管理系统,它需要支持高并发的读写操作,同时保证数据的一致性和可靠性。数据库的设计方法包括数据模型设计、数据库引擎选择、数据库架构设计和数据库优化等。数据库的操作流程包括数据的读取、修改、备份和同步等。通过合理的设计和实现,王者数据库能够为游戏提供高性能、高可靠性的数据支持。1年前